There are a number of classifications of parrot food that owners need to consider when feeding their feathered pals:
1. Pelleted Food
Pelleted diet plans are typically suggested by bird vets as they use a balanced mix of essential nutrients. They are created to provide all the essential minerals and vitamins needed for a parrot's health.

Seed blends are possibly the most common kind of parrot food. They usually include a range of seeds that cater to a bird's natural feeding routines.

Fresh fruit and vegetables is a crucial part of a parrot's diet plan, offering important minerals and vitamins.

Nuts can be a fantastic source of healthy fats and protein. However, they ought to be offered in moderation due to their high-fat content.

Introduce Variety: Ensure a balanced diet by integrating various food types. This not just supplies nutrition but likewise keeps your parrot engaged.

Monitor Portions: Use appropriate part sizes to avoid obesity. This is particularly important for high-calorie foods like nuts.

Avoid Toxic Foods: Certain foods can be harmful to parrots. Foods like chocolate, avocado, and caffeine should be strictly avoided.

Talk to a Veterinarian: Regular check-ups can help recognize any malnutritions or health problems early on.

Can I feed my parrot just seeds?
While seeds can be a part of a parrot's diet, relying exclusively on them can cause nutritional deficiencies. A balanced diet should include pellets, fresh fruits, and vegetables.
How frequently should I feed my parrot vegetables and fruits?
Fresh vegetables and fruits ought to be used daily. Aim for a variety to keep meals fascinating and nutritious.
What are the signs of an unhealthy diet plan in my parrot?
Signs of an unhealthy diet plan might include plume plucking, dull feathers, weight reduction, and decreased activity levels.
Is it safe to provide my parrot human food?
Some human foods can be safe (like prepared grains), while others can be poisonous (such as chocolate or caffeine). Constantly research study before sharing.
How can I get my parrot to consume pellets?
Gradually present pellets by mixing them with seeds. You can likewise attempt different brand names or tastes to find what your bird prefers.
